Output 51b3666349ab77e9d8ba0a94b5be0804aa10a25834903d4db5d2dee66498030b:12

value
24706
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4495a9de32614c5ba158eb04f7fb9af3d7a1c73d053865221e72d4cca935b73b
address
bc1pgj26nh3jv9x9hg2cavz007u670t6r3eaq5ux2gs7wt2ve2f4kuas2s27q4
transaction
51b3666349ab77e9d8ba0a94b5be0804aa10a25834903d4db5d2dee66498030b
spent
true